Courts in Duplin County

There are 2 Courts in Duplin County, North Carolina, serving a population of 59,350 people in an area of 816 square miles. There is 1 Court per 29,675 people, and 1 Court per 407 square miles.

In North Carolina, Duplin County is ranked 58th of 100 counties in Courts per capita, and 96th of 100 counties in Courts per square mile.

About Duplin County Courts

Courts in Duplin County, NC are government institutions that resolve legal disputes in accordance with local Duplin County and North Carolina law and are housed in Duplin County courthouses. Courts are divided into Criminal Courts and Civil Courts. In Duplin County Criminal Courts, the government prosecutes a case against parties accused of breaking the law. In Duplin County Civil Courts the Court resolves disputes between citizens.
